    You are calling the IRS about your Illinois refund?  The IRS only deals with your federal refund, so you are calling the wrong taxing authority.  The state of IL deals with your IL tax return and IL refund.

     

    Federal and state refunds come from completely separate entities,  There is no rule as to which one will come first or how much time there will be between their arrivals.
